Distinguished Senator Muhammed Sani Musa is offering fully funded scholarships for indigent and brilliant students from his Constituency in the 2025 Senator Mohammed Sani Musa CON, International Undergraduate Scholarship Award.
The Scholarship is aimed at bridging the gap in creating a supportive learning environment and vibrant student in line with global best practices.
Eligibility Criteria
- Applicants must be between 18 and 23 years old.
- Applicants must be indigenes of Niger East Senatorial District, which comprises the following Local Government Areas: Bosso, Chanchaga, Paikoro, Shiroro, Munya, Rafi, Suleja, Tafa, and Gurara.
- Minimum of seven (7) credits in WAEC or NECO (obtained in not more than two sittings). Credits must include English Language, Mathematics, Biology, Chemistry, and Physics (compulsory for medical-related courses).
- A minimum score of 180 in the UTME examination is required.
- All results submitted must be from 2023 to date.
